<p>Sub: <strong>Restructuring of Cadre of Artisan Staff in Defence Establishments in modification of recommendation of 6th CPC- framing of Recruitment Rules for the post of Master Craftsman (MCM) and Chargeman both in the same GP of Rs.4200/-</strong></p>
<p>Ref: (i) MOD ID No.11 (5)/2009-D (Civ-I) Dated 23rd January, 2014.<br />
(ii) OFB Letter No.NGO/Cadre Review/A/GB/10 Dated 03.03.2014</p>
<p>Sir,<br />
We are in receipt of the copy of OFB letter cited under reference (ii) above alongwith M of D letter dt 23.01.2014 regarding framing of Recruitment Rules for the post of Master Craftsman (MCM) and Chargeman both in the same Grade Pay of Rs.4200/-.</p>
<p>Since Defence Finance and DOP&amp;T have not agreed to grant 3rd MACP to MCM on completion of 30 years of regular service on the reasons that the feeder grade and promotion grade stands remain in the identical Grade Pay.  Further, it was also not agreed to grant one increment on their re-designation from MCM to Chargeman (T).  Based on this refusal, DOP&amp;T suggested to M of D to create separate channel for promotion to MCM and Chargeman (T) and accordingly a model proposal was suggested by M of D and circulated to all Directorates and Federations asking views and comments for further action.</p>
<p>While forwarding the model proposal by OFB vide your letter Dt 03.03.2014 to all Ordnance Factories, you have mentioned in para (3) giving your views about the changes and its functional implications and impacts on the career prospects of other categories.</p>
<p>Giving your proposals and impacts on the changes on model proposal it appears that OFB is having prejudice on the matter which shows that OFB itself is not interested in agreeing to the views of M o D.</p>
<p>We therefore, are totally oppose to the comments of OFB mentioned in your letter, whereas INDWF is firmly support to the proposed model of M of D which will be benefited to the organisation as well as to the individuals.</p>
<blockquote><p>a)    MCM till they become JWM will continue to work as workman by which we shall be getting their services of workmen (MCM) to work.<br />
b)    Chargeman (T) all will be with the background of having Diploma both through DR &amp; LDCE.<br />
c)    The prospects of promotion of Chargeman will not affect at any cost to others.<br />
d)    The MCM can become only after 25 to 30 years of service only at the end of their long service.</p></blockquote>
<p>Therefore, the model proposal may please be accepted and a favourable decision may please be forwarded to M of D so that MCM can be considered for 3rd MACP.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>Proposed model for promotion of Master Craftsman and Chargeman in Defence Ordnance Establishments</strong></p>
<p style="text-align: center;">RE-STRUCTURING OF CADRE ARTISAN STAFF IN DEFENCE RRS FOR THE POST OF MCM AND CM</p>
<p><strong>Ministry of Defence</strong><br />
<strong>D(Civ-I)</strong></p>
<p>Subject: <strong>Restructuring of cadre artisan staff in Defence Establishments in modification of recommendations of 6th CPC &#8211; framing of Recruitment Rules for the posts of Master Craftsman (MCM) and Chargeman both in the same GP of Rs.4200/-</strong><br />
Consequent upon the restructuring of the Artisan Cadre vide MoD letter of even number dated the 14.06.2010 framing of RRs for the posts of Master Craftaman and Chargeman could not be finalized as DOP&amp;T has objection to promotion of MCM as Chargeman in the same GP of Rs.4200/-. Moreover, Ministry of Finance has also not agreed to grant of increment to MCM on their promotion in the same GP of Rs.4200/- to the post of Chargemen.</p>
<p>2. To overcome the situation as explained in paragraph I above, one of the model proposed for promotions of artisan staff cadre is indicated below :</p>

<p>3. As per the above model the following is proposed :</p>
<blockquote><p>
(i) HS-II (GP Rs.2400/-) shall be able to move as HS-I (GP Rs.2800/-) under normal promotion norms. One completion of 7 years of service HS-II shall be eligible for the post of Chargeman on the basis of Limited Departmental Competitive Examination (LDCE).</p>
<p>(ii) HS-I (GP Rs.2800/-) shall be able to move as Master Craftsman (GP Rs.4200/-) under normal promotion norms. One completion of 4 years of service HS-I shall be eligible for the post of Chargeman on the basis of Limited Departmental Competitive Examination (LDCE).</p>
<p>(iii) Both Master Craftsman and Chargeman shall be able to move as Foreman / JWM (PB-2, Rs.4600/-) as the case may be on eligibility basis.</p></blockquote>

<p>Subject: <strong>Fixation of pay on promotion to a post carrying higher duties and responsibilities but carrying the same grade pay.</strong></p>
<p>References hove been received from different Br. AOs and Factories regarding extension of benefit of 3% increment in terms of MoF, Deportment of Expenditure OM No. 10/02/2011-E.III/A dtd 07.01.2013 to those employees who were promoted f rom CM-II to CM-l/AF to JWM/MCM to CM on or after 1.1.2006.</p>
<p>In this connection, it may be stated that as per MoF, Deptt of Expenditure OM No. 10/02/2011-E.III/A dtd 07.01.2013, benefit of fixation of pay under FR 22(1) (a) (l) can be extended when both the feeder and promotional grades were placed in the identical revised pay scales based on the recommendation of the 6th CPC and where the existence of both the erstwhile posts are continued in 6 CPC and at the same time the promotional post also involves assumption of higher responsibilities as envisaged in the MoF OM No. 169/2/2000-lC dtd 24.11.2000.</p>
<p>In this context, it is also significant to mention that after 6th CPC, the posts of CM-II &amp; I and AF &amp; JWM have been merged and replaced by a single grade of CM or JWM with a grade pays of Rs. 4200/- and Rs. 4600/- respectively.  Therefore, promotion between these grades after 6th CPC remains no more available and no movement within merged grade is practically possible and the basic conditions stipulated in G of I, MoF OM dtd 24-11-2000 including assumption of higher charge and existence of feeder and promotion grade are not fulfilled. Thus the benefit of 3% increment for movement from CM-II to CM-I and AF to JWM is not admissible in terms of proviso to para 2 of the aforesaid OM dtd 7.1.2013.</p>
<p>Whereas, in case of movement from MCM to CM, it may be stated that prior to 1.1.2006, the MCM grade was not a hierarchical post. The MCMs were part of HS cadre during 5th CPC. After the restructuring of Artisan cadre w.e.f  1.1.2006, the MCM grade has become a separate hierarchical post and cannot be treated within the strength of the HS. Hence, the condition stipulated under proviso to para 3 of MoF OM dtd 7-1-2013, that the promotional movement should be between two different posts of feeder and promotion post prior to 1 /1/2006 now carrying some grade pay, is not fulfilled in the case of the MCM also w.e.f 01-0.l -2006.</p>
<p>As such, promotionol benefit in terms of MOF OM dtd 7.1.2013 to the CM-l &amp; JWM on their promotion from CM-II/MCM &amp; AF respectively on or after .l.1.2006 may not be considered for admittance.<br />

<p>Sub:- Views on the Proposal for re-naming of Chargeman &amp; JWM-Requirement of.</p>
<p>Ref:- OFB letter No. 100/MISC/Renaming/A/NG dated 08-08-2012.</p>
<div>This is with reference to the above-quoted, The comments/remarks/suggestions as received from various Associations/Federations in response to the letter dated 08-08-2012 quoted under reference above, had been compiled and submitted to Ordnance Factory Board. The Ordnance Factory Board after deliberation upon the subject suggestions/comments in its meeting held on 31-10-2012 has observed that the feasible re-designation may be as under:-</div>
